Output efe823f7de1211f21cc7d77bcab1303e6f520ff06e0d0411b80e10ab84607fc4:0

value
807402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e264807b2622deb46ead93927b8427bbfdcab23b OP_EQUAL
address
3NL52tbb7n7fL38WL569LGxUfoSE9aN5iB
transaction
efe823f7de1211f21cc7d77bcab1303e6f520ff06e0d0411b80e10ab84607fc4
confirmations
298985
spent
true